Thailand’s Tourist Visa: Single 30-Day Extension Only
Thailand offers a convenient, single 30-day tourist visa extension upon arrival. This option, available to eligible visitors, allows for a slightly longer stay, but with strict limitations on renewals.
While the initial tourist visa granted at entry typically covers a specific timeframe (often 30 days, but this can vary), a one-time 30-day extension is available at the discretion of Thai immigration officials. This extension costs 1,900 Baht. Importantly, this is the only renewal permitted. Any attempt to extend beyond this single 30-day extension will not be granted. Visitors should be aware that the total permitted stay, including the initial visa and the extension, cannot exceed 90 days.
This system emphasizes short-term tourism. If a traveler needs a longer stay, they must apply for a different visa type, which may involve additional requirements and application processes. Carefully checking the specific visa guidelines and potential limitations based on nationality and purpose of visit is crucial for a smooth and legal stay in Thailand.
